Biography

Nita Talbot is an accomplished actress known for her extensive work across film and television. She's recognized for roles in popular series such as "Hogan's Heroes," "The Monkees," and "Here's Lucy." Talbot's versatile career spans several decades, where her performances showcased a wide range of characters, earning her recognition for her talent and versatility in the entertainment industry.
